Seed Potatoes (Wales) (Amendment) Regulations 2009 (W.S.I. No. 2980 (W.259) of 2009).

Abstract
These Regulations amend the Seed Potatoes (Wales) Regulations 2006 to implement, in Wales, Commission Directive 2008/62/EC providing for certain derogations for acceptance of agricultural landraces and varieties which are naturally adapted to the local and regional conditions and threatened by genetic erosion and for marketing of seed and seed potatoes of those landraces and varieties, in so far as it relates to seed production and marketing. The Regulations give definition "seed potatoes of a conservation variety" and specify certain requirements in relation to the marketing of seed potatoes of a conservation variety.
